Plus because you are using a debit card there will be a 1-2 week period for payment to be accepted on the sellers side. be warned of that... that can screw it all up!
 
what is really nice is if you put your username and what you ordered into the commment box, it really saves the seller ALOT of hassle/work/confusion when trying to communicate with the buyer.
 
what is really nice is if you put your username and what you ordered into the commment box, it really saves the seller ALOT of hassle/work/confusion when trying to communicate with the buyer.

Also, save all communication, whether you're the buyer or the seller. So save your PMs from the board if that's what you use. Hopefully everything always goes smoothly, but if it doesn't you want to have everything on paper.
